The Blood Based Biomarker Sports Medicine market size is expected to grow from 0.68 billion by the end of 2024 to 1.3 billion by 2035, registering a revenue CAGR of 7.00% during the forecast period. The major Blood Based Biomarker Sports Medicine market growth factors are increased focus on personalized health, increasing need for precise diagnostics, and growing demand for accurate performance & recovery assessments for athletes.

The advancements in diagnostic technologies and the increasing demand for personalized athlete care is propelling the market growth. These biomarkers help in monitoring muscle fatigue, inflammation, hydration levels, and injury recovery, allowing athletes and coaches to optimize training and prevent injuries. With rising awareness about the long-term impact of overtraining and sports-related injuries, teams and sports organizations are investing in biomarker-driven solutions for early detection and tailored rehabilitation strategies.

A 2023 study carried out in England and Wales reported an overall annual sports injury incidence rate of 5.40 injuries per 100,000 participants. The data highlighted that men experienced a higher incidence rate at 6.44 per 100,000 than women at 3.34 per 100,000.

Additionally, innovations in microfluidics and lab-on-a-chip technology are making blood biomarker testing more accessible, further fueling market expansion. According to the report by British Journal of Sports Medicine, professional athletes are frequently affected, with soccer players experiencing about 14 injuries per 1,000 hours of play, and American football players encountering around 20 injuries per 1,000 hours.

Another key driver is the growing adoption of precision medicine in sports. Athletes at all levels are seeking data-driven approaches to enhance performance and recovery while minimizing downtime due to injuries. Blood-based biomarkers can detect conditions like concussions, oxidative stress, and hormonal imbalances with high accuracy, providing valuable insights that were previously difficult to obtain.

The increasing collaboration between biotechnology firms, sports organizations, and healthcare providers is accelerating the development and commercialization of these tests. As a result, the sports medicine market is witnessing a surge in demand for non-invasive, rapid, and reliable biomarker-based diagnostics.

Market competition in the Blood Based Biomarker Sports Medicine industry is characterized by the presence of global and regional players such as Abbott Laboratories, Quidel Corporation, BioMérieux, and Siemens Healthineers are leading the market with cutting-edge diagnostic solutions. Startups and biotech firms are driving innovation in point-of-care biomarker testing and real-time monitoring devices. Mergers, acquisitions, and collaborations with sports organizations and research institutes are key strategies for market expansion. Additionally, companies are investing in AI-driven biomarker analytics to enhance predictive capabilities, providing a competitive edge in the evolving sports medicine diagnostics landscape.

In October 2023, BIOMÉRIEUX announced the CE-marking of VIDAS TBI, a blood test designed to assist in assessing patients with mild Traumatic Brain Injury (TBI). This test utilizes a distinctive set of brain biomarkers, including GFAP and UCH-L1, to provide its analysis.
